Philippines-Tuvalu Trade: In 2022, Philippines exported $31.7k to Tuvalu. The main products that Philippines exported to Tuvalu were Prepared Cereals ($7.14k), Other Processed Vegetables ($1.27k), and Baked Goods ($1.12k). Over the past 5 years the exports of Philippines to Tuvalu have increased at an annualized rate of 8.27%, from $21.3k in 2017 to $31.7k in 2022.

In 2022, Philippines did not export any services to Tuvalu.

Tuvalu-Philippines Trade: In 2022, Tuvalu exported $198 to Philippines. The main products that Tuvalu exported to Philippines were Non-fillet Frozen Fish ($3.2M). Over the past 5 years the exports of Tuvalu to Philippines have decreased at an annualized rate of 72.8%,  from $132k in 2017 to $198 in 2022.

In 2022, Tuvalu did not export any services to Philippines.

Comparison In 2022,  Philippines ranked 37 in the Economic Complexity Index (ECI 0.71),  and 40 in total exports ($110B). That same year, Tuvalu ranked 198 in total exports ($72.1M), and does not have data regarding Economic Complexity Index.
